Council District 7’s third FREE COVID-19 vaccination pop-up site opens tomorrow in Sunland-Tujunga. Today, we canvassed our CD7 businesses along Foothill Blvd. We are working hard to provide a hyper-local approach and easy access to the COVID-19 vaccine to our CD7 residents. Starting today, anyone age 16 through 64 who has underlying health conditions or disabilities that put them at the highest risk of becoming very sick from COVID-19 are now eligible to be vaccinated.
Other eligible groups continue to include custodians, janitors, public transit workers, airport ground crew workers, social workers (who handle cases of violence, neglect, or abuse), foster parents providing emergency housing, food service workers, farmworkers, animal agriculture workers, emergency services workers, education and childcare workers, healthcare workers, long-term care facilities residents, and seniors aged 65+.
If you meet the criteria above and LIVE in Council District 7 (Pacoima, Sylmar, Mission Hills, North Hills, Sunland, Tujunga, Shadow Hills, or LaTuna Canyon), contact my Sylmar District Office at (818) 756-8409, Pacoima District Office at (818) 485-0600, or Sunland-Tujunga District Office at (818) 352-3287 to make an appointment for your vaccine. I am pleased to announce that my staff worked closely with the Los Angeles Bureau of Engineering to prioritize and resurface Mercer Street Between Glenoaks Blvd. and Borden Ave. The sections repaired were uneven and had cracks in the asphalt. Street resurfacing is among several improvements I’ve delivered for our community to create safer streets by improving pedestrian safety and reducing collisions, injuries, and fatalities in the 7th Council District.

We will begin the RED TIER on MONDAY.
In a major milestone, Los Angeles County has met the state’s threshold to reopen key sectors and starting on Monday will permit a wide range of indoor operations to resume in sectors including middle and high schools; restaurants; movie theaters; gyms and museums, zoos and aquariums, all with safeguards in place.
The move into the state’s less restrictive Red Tier comes as case rates continue to fall significantly from their winter peak.

I joined my colleagues Councilmember John Lee, Councilmember Mitch O’Farrell, Councilmember Joe Buscaino to introduce a motion addressing the alarming surge in violence against Asian-Americans. Data from LAPD indicates that hate crimes targeting Asian Americans increased by 114% over the past year. These crimes were fueled, in part, by racist theories related to the coronavirus pandemic.
The motion asks LAPD to report on data of the increased crimes against Asian Americans and on the department’s response to the trend. It also instructs the police department to report on potential resources it could use to reduce instances of hate crimes against Asian Americans and cultural sites and to identify and prosecute suspects responsible for the crimes.
